Current standards of pre-placement/post offer screening in many cases have not proven to meet their objectives of injury reduction and prevention to the high level of anticipated success. Many corporations are openly voicing their dissatisfaction, sharing the frustration of the workforce and the Occupational Physicians and Nurses.

 

Concurrently, the functional activity “Industrial Athlete “ approach to rehabilitation –initially marketed as the optimum approach to early return to work for the injured employees has often proved to be equally ineffective.

 

The Privacy Act / Information Act presents a potential minefield to those offering these services.

 

There are now over one million cases of breach under the American Disabilities Act with a twelve year backlog before the courts.

 

And still, the disabilities, injuries, absenteeism, with all their financial and social ramifications persist.

 

Having examined these current approaches, Hugh has identified some areas which could be improved upon, both functionally and philosophically, and has designed a protocol which is practical, informative, defensible, problem identification AND SOLUTION based, extremely cost effective, while maintaining the required standards of the Privacy/Information and American Disabilities Acts.
